Shanxi mine blast kills 90

A gas explosion at the Liushenyu coal mine in Shanxi killed 90. Rescuers continue searching for nine missing as President Xi Jinping orders an inquiry.

Natural Remedies For High Blood Pressure

High blood pressure (hypertension) occurs if your blood pressure increases above normal levels. Blood pressure is considered normal if it is less than 120/80 mm Hg. Certain lifestyle modifications can lower your blood pressure naturally, these include losing excess weight, practising exercise daily, following a DASH diet, stopping smoking, lowering the intake of salt.

Tata Tiago Facelift Interior Revealed Ahead Of Launch

Tata Motors has officially revealed the interior of the 2026 Tiago facelift, set to launch on May 28. The cabin receives a comprehensive overhaul, headlined by a new dual floating-screen setup comprising a digital instrument cluster and an infotainment display. The new digital cluster replaces the older LCD unit from the outgoing model.
